O R D E R

The relief sought for in the present writ petition is for a direction to direct the respondents to consider the representation submitted by the writ petitioner-Association on 13.10.2017 and accordingly set right the anomaly between the pay scales of P.G. Assistants and B.T. Assistants by increasing the pay of the P.G. Assistants, so that the P.G. Assistants continue to draw a higher pay than the B.T. Assistants with incentive increment.

2. This Court is of an opinion that the pay anomaly is the individual grievance of an employee. Fixation of pay, revision of pay, rectification of pay anomalies are the individual grievances of the employees, which all are to be adjudicated and are to be redressed with reference to the scale of pay fixed to the individual employee concerned.

3. However, the present writ petition is filed by the writ petitioner-Association to set right the pay anomaly cannot be entertained. Such a direction for rectification of pay anomaly of the individual teachers cannot be granted in respect of the writ petition filed by the writ petitioner-Association. It is made clear that in the event of submitting representation by the individual teachers, the same shall be considered by the authorities competent on merits and with reference to the Rules and the Government Orders in force.

4. With the above observations, the writ petition stands dismissed. However, there shall be no order as to costs. Sd/- Assistant Registrar //True Copy// Sub Assistant Registrar Svn To
